Why does my car lose power when accelerating?

A dirty fuel injector is one of the most common reasons for a car losing power when accelerating. When we accelerate, we send fuel to the engine. If the injector is clogged, the reaction may be that the car loses power. We recommend that you maintain these parts well.

What does it mean when your car won’t start?

None of the electrical components work (e.g. the lights, radio, etc.). Battery light is on. One way you can test to see if the battery is the problem by jump starting your car. If the jump start works, you’re most likely dealing with a dying battery or an alternator that is just having trouble recharging the battery.

What happens if you have no power in your car?

The car battery provides electricity to power the electrical components within your vehicle. Without the battery power from the car’s internal battery, no electrical component will work, leaving you without any dashboard lights, headlights, radio, and power windows.

What to do if your car battery is not working?

Also, make sure that there is no corrosion on the battery or battery cables. Try disconnecting the battery for 20 minutes and reconnecting the battery. If everything works, then there was a problem with the computer booting up with the battery in the vehicle.
